Job Description

As a Junior Cyber Security Analyst at Intelice Solutions, you will be vital to our success by bridging the gap between technical execution and security management. Your role will ensure that client security projects are executed efficiently, on time, and within budget, which is crucial for maintaining client satisfaction and trust. We expect you to bring technical expertise to design, implement, and troubleshoot complex security solutions, ensuring our services are robust and reliable. Additionally, you will coordinate with various stakeholders, including clients, vendors, and internal teams, to streamline communication and ensure all security requirements are met. Your ability to manage technical details while keeping an eye on overall security goals makes you indispensable for delivering high-quality security services and driving the company's success. As a Junior Cyber Security Analyst at Intelice Solutions, you will be essential in ensuring the security and integrity of our clients' IT systems. You will collaborate with clients, project managers, and technical teams to identify vulnerabilities, implement security measures, and monitor systems for potential threats. This role requires a solid understanding of cyber security principles, strong communication skills, and a proactive approach to identifying and mitigating risks. Responsibilities:

  • Monitor security alerts and events using various security tools and platforms.
  • Analyze security incidents to determine their impact and severity.
  • Assist in the investigation and resolution of security incidents.
  • Assist with checking and resolving security agent related issues.
  • Participate in the incident response process, including identification, containment, eradication, and recovery.
  • Document and report security incidents and actions taken.
  • Assist in the identification and assessment of vulnerabilities in client systems.
  • Support the implementation of remediation measures to address identified vulnerabilities.
  • Stay updated on the latest cybersecurity threats and trends.
  • Assist in the collection and analysis of threat intelligence to enhance security posture.
  • Support the development and delivery of security awareness training for clients.
  • Promote best practices for cybersecurity within the organization and to clients.
  • Participate in group tabletop exercises.
  • Assist in ensuring compliance with relevant security standards and regulations.
  • Prepare and maintain security documentation and reports.
  • Work closely with senior security analysts and other IT teams to enhance overall security.
  • Provide support for security-related projects and initiatives.
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in Cybersecurity, Information Technology, or a related field.
  • Basic understanding of cybersecurity principles and practices.
  • Familiarity with security tools and technologies (e.g., SIEM, firewalls, antivirus software).
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ent communication and teamwork abilities.
  • Eagerness to learn and adapt in a fast-paced environment.
  • Relevant certifications (e.g., CompTIA Security+, Certified Ethical Hacker).
  • Experience with scripting or programming languages (e.g., Python, PowerShell).
  • Knowledge of network protocols and operating systems.
